How much do backend engineer jobs pay per year?

As of Jul 1, 2026, the average yearly pay for backend engineer in Georgia is $124,683.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$104,700.00 and $145,200.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What are some common challenges Backend Engineers face when integrating new technologies into existing systems?

Backend Engineers often encounter challenges when integrating new technologies, such as ensuring compatibility with legacy systems, maintaining data consistency, and minimizing service disruptions during deployment. They must carefully plan migrations, coordinate with frontend and DevOps teams, and implement thorough testing to avoid introducing bugs or security vulnerabilities. Effective communication and documentation are key to overcoming these challenges and ensuring a smooth transition.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Backend Engineer,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Backend Engineer, you need strong programming skills in languages like Java, Python, or Node.js, a solid understanding of algorithms, and experience with databases, typically supported by a degree in computer science or related field. Familiarity with tools such as RESTful APIs, cloud platforms (e.g., AWS, Azure), version control systems (like Git), and containerization technologies (Docker, Kubernetes) is common. Problem-solving ability, attention to detail, and effective communication are vital soft skills for this role. These skills and qualities are essential for building robust, scalable systems and collaborating efficiently within development teams.

What is the difference between Backend Engineer vs Software Developer?

AspectBackend EngineerSoftware Developer
Primary FocusDesigning, building, and maintaining server-side applications and databasesDeveloping software across various layers, including frontend and backend
Skills & CertificationsProficiency in server-side languages (e.g., Java, Python), databases, APIsProficiency in multiple programming languages, software design, and sometimes frontend skills
Work EnvironmentTypically in backend teams, working on server infrastructure and APIsCan work on full-stack or specific areas; broader scope
Industry UsageCommon in tech companies, startups, and enterprises focusing on backend systemsWidespread across all software development sectors

While both roles involve coding and software development, Backend Engineers specialize in server-side logic, databases, and APIs, whereas Software Developers may work on both frontend and backend components. The roles often overlap, but Backend Engineers focus more on the infrastructure that powers applications.

What are Backend Engineers?

Backend Engineers are software developers who focus on building and maintaining the server-side logic, databases, and APIs that power web and mobile applications. They ensure that the data requested by the frontend systems is delivered efficiently and securely. Their work involves writing code in languages like Python, Java, or Node.js, integrating with databases, and optimizing the overall performance of applications. Backend Engineers also play a crucial role in ensuring data integrity and implementing security best practices.

What will you contribute?
We are seeking a Back-End Engineer to design and implement robust backend services, APIs, and processes. This role involves writing clean, maintainable code, collaborating with cross-functional teams, and ensuring high-quality backend architecture that supports scalable applications.
Responsibilities & Deliverables:

  • Design and implement backend services, APIs, and data access layers

  • Develop clean, welltested, and maintainable code using C# and .NET

  • Integrate backend services with databases and external systems

  • Contribute to code reviews, technical documentation, and engineering best practices

  • Collaborate with frontend, DevOps, and senior engineers to deliver endtoend features


Required Skills & Experience:

  • Experience building backend services with Python/C#/.NET (or equivalent backend frameworks)

  • Solid understanding of REST APIs, data modeling, and serverside logic

  • Strong grasp of objectoriented programming and software design fundamentals

  • Experience using Git/GitHub in a teambased development environment

  • Exposure and interest in developing large language-based applications
